On the website of the BO ICF "UBB" funds were collected in the amount of 31,000.00 UAH. With the funds collected through the website dobro.ua, the "I Hope and Believe" Foundation purchased:

10 pcs. Abbott FreeStyle Libre 2 Sensor (France) for the amount of 29,000.00 UAH;
which were transferred on December 9, 2024 to the child's mother Klimova V.V. 

Thanks to the help of caring people, Golovanych Timofiy Evgenyevich received the necessary medical equipment for treatment. The remaining funds in the amount of 2,000.00 UAH were used by the aid operator for administrative needs (payment of salaries to employees).
